Output 66c5edd38b85ec4f4581f9554e6e99131b325bdea34a0d80f1048c44649928f4:4

value
750156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54353beddeb3c4f8d171ef685cadb9649f4d27fd OP_EQUALVERIFY OP_CHECKSIG
address
18gFXtFwo6McjpwEXJVwNm7ycmXRwvexvq
transaction
66c5edd38b85ec4f4581f9554e6e99131b325bdea34a0d80f1048c44649928f4
spent
true